I am restoring a Williams official baseball deluxe, and I am in need of a part. It’s a simple little part. It’s the contact that goes on one of the scoring discs. I am able to get replacement barrel spring from Marco (SPRING -COMPRESSION DRUM CONTACT 10A-265), but unfortunately they don’t have the contacts.

Beware that these came in a couple of different thicknesses. This one came from a Williams pinball machine but you should compare to your dimensions to be sure.
Williams snow shoe (resized).jpgWilliams snow shoe (resized).jpg
Thickness: ~.03" (Thickness of the shaft that goes through the wiper disc bushing. The rounded end is a little thinner.)
Width: ~.15"
Length: ~.89"
